Teen curfew stop turns up bag of weed

May 11, 2007, 1:43 AM
Police stopped a boy at 26th and East because he appeared to be underage and out after curfew.  He turned out to be a 17-year-old resident of the 2500 block of East.  While being patted down for officer safety, the boy blurted, “I have some weed in this pocket.” His right rear pocket did indeed contain a bag of marijuana: .5 gm, for which he received a $50 possession ticket.
